L’Accolade is a modern restaurant in NYC’s West Village, shaped by French techniques and the flavors of both French and Korean cuisines. Chef Benjamin Traver (The Modern, Boulud) creates seasonal dishes with sustainably sourced ingredients, complemented by a curated selection of over 400 wines from small growers. Join us daily for Happy Hour with wines and cocktails, plus $1.50 oysters served until 7pm. Cozy interiors and a romantic garden make L’Accolade an inviting spot for intimate dining and memorable evenings.

Such delicious and inspired food. The quail oyako is something I would not have thought of or would attempt at home. Such a treat and so delicious — crispy skin dusted with furikake, stuffed with sticky rice and soy cured quail eggs. The smoked trout dip will convert any non believers and the mussels were a hit at the table. Carrots were well balanced, and the garleeks vinaigrette were classic and refreshing. Great ambiance and service too! Not loud but still lively. Great for a Saturday night dinner with friends.

Sharin Kim
The food was really good, portion was very small, and the service was horrible.

[Food]
We ordered Pappardelle, Honey & Harissa Glazed Carrots, and two of their cocktail drinks from the menu. There were two pricing option for Pappardelle ($22/$28) and we ordered the $28 entree one. Despite paying for the main dish, the portion of Pappardelle was surprisingly very small.

We still really enjoyed pappardelle and the drinks. The Glazed Carrots were good too but nothing special. Everything was going well with the foods, but the terrible service made our good dining experience to not wanting to come back here again.

[Service]
We were welcomed by host and seated in very corner of the restaurant even though there were many 2 people seatings available. We both thought it was odd being seated in the corner even though there were empty seatings but did not think much of it.

Our 2 main dishes (pasta & carrots) and drinks came out first then our complimentary appetizer breads came out when we were already eating the main dish. That didnt bother us much thinking maybe they have forgotten about it.

Throughout the whole dining, the blonde European server with high ponytail kept interrupting us to ask if we wanted to order more and if she can take away our dishes. I wouldn’t mind if this happened 2 or 3 times but she constantly came by—more than 5 times at least—when we were clearly still eating and having conversations. The server was very disruptive and we felt rushed the whole time.

Fyi there were no people waiting and half of the dining hall was empty; available for people to dine. I thought maybe it was because it was close to their closing time and as a person who’ve worked in food industry before, i know how it feels to close the dining hall. However, when I checked the time on photos, it was 7:52 when the main dishes came out and 9:34 when I took picture of the check before leaving this restaurant.

They close at 11pm. it means that the server started to rush us from 8:40~9:00ish which is more than 1hr 30 minutes away from their closing time. There were also 5 tables still dining, some of which were here even before us.

On top of that when we got our check the pen wasn’t working so ive called the other server who was assisting us too asking if i could get new pen to sign. He snatched the pen out of my hand and scribbled over the postcard they handout and told me it worked and left. However when i tried on receipt paper again, it still didn’t work and called him again for assistance. Thats when he yelled at me saying it didnt work because i was not writing on top of the postcard paper and on top of table instead. Really didn’t appreciate the unnecessary attitude because he never took time to explain whats wrong with the pen too.

I hope these details on our service experience help people out whether deciding to dine here or not.
